Transaction 34dcaae584ee0756651fa13ff5d512b0835b3a3b1ca93c2434d6155ec3761715
1 Input
2 Outputs
- 34dcaae584ee0756651fa13ff5d512b0835b3a3b1ca93c2434d6155ec3761715:0
- 34dcaae584ee0756651fa13ff5d512b0835b3a3b1ca93c2434d6155ec3761715:1
value 63712
address 3HbHjkRpHm5f3w6CzjhPKTBStcgckccXKk
value 5318286
address 14d5C7nMq4uU8hAewEQCG5tcPyw5KeHSJV